What are UPVC Windows and Doors?

UPVC doors and windows are made from a robust and long lasting material called unplasticized polyvinyl chloride. Unlike standard products like wood or aluminum, UPVC is known for its resistance to weathering, corrosion, and chemical damage. These features make UPVC a perfect option for modern-day homes, combining both functionality and aesthetic appeal.

Benefits of UPVC Windows and Doors

UPVC windows and doors offer a plethora of advantages, making them a preferred option among house owners and contractors. A few of these advantages include:

  1. Energy Efficiency:

    • UPVC doors and windows have excellent thermal insulation homes, avoiding heat loss during winter season and heat entry in summertime. This can significantly decrease energy expenses.
  2. Enhanced Security:

    • Many UPVC profiles featured multi-point locking systems and reinforced structures that offer increased security versus break-ins.
  3. Low Maintenance:

    • Unlike wood, which needs routine painting and treatment, UPVC does not require frequent upkeep. Cleaning is as basic as wiping with a moist cloth.
  4. Visual Appeal:

    • UPVC doors and windows can be personalized to match any architectural design and come in different colors and surfaces, consisting of wood-grain impacts, offering the wanted aesthetic without the usual disadvantages of timber.
  5. Sound Reduction:

    • The airtight seal of UPVC frames helps to obstruct out external noise, including an element of harmony to the living environment.
  6. Cost-efficient:

    • Although the preliminary investment may be slightly greater than traditional doors and windows, the long-term savings on maintenance and energy expenses make UPVC an economical choice.

Installation of UPVC Windows and Doors

The setup procedure of UPVC doors and windows is crucial for ensuring their efficiency and longevity. Here's an introduction of the actions involved:

Step-by-Step Installation Process

  1. Measurement:

    • Accurate measurements of window and door openings are important to ensuring a best fit.
  2. Preparation:

    • Remove any existing frames and prepare the openings by cleansing and leveling the surface areas.
  3. Dry Fit:

    • Place the UPVC frames into the openings without attaching them to inspect for fit and ensure that they are level.
  4. Protecting the Frame:

    • Once correctly fitted, the frames are secured using screws or other fasteners, ensuring they are sealed securely.
  5. Sealing:

    • Apply proper sealants to prevent air and water infiltration, further enhancing the energy efficiency of the setup.
  6. Ending up Touches:

    • Install trims or finishing pieces to give the installation a refined look.

Maintenance of UPVC Windows and Doors

Though UPVC requires minimal upkeep, appropriate care can ensure durability and ideal efficiency. Here are some upkeep pointers:

Maintenance Tips for UPVC Windows and Doors

  • Routine Cleaning: Use moderate detergents with water to clean up the frames and glass.
  • Check Seals and Hinges: Regularly inspect weather condition seals and hinges and change them if used or harmed.
  • Lubrication: Apply a silicon-based lubricant to moving parts like locks and hinges to ensure smooth operation.
  • Check for Damage: Periodically check for any indications of damage or wear and address concerns without delay.

FAQs About UPVC Windows and Doors

Q1: How long do UPVC doors and windows last?

A1: UPVC doors and windows can last approximately 25 years or longer, depending on the quality of the products and upkeep.

Q2: Are UPVC windows energy efficient?

A2: Yes, UPVC windows and doors provide excellent insulation, helping to decrease energy bills and preserve indoor convenience.

Q3: Can UPVC doors and windows be painted?

A3: While painting UPVC is possible, it is generally not advised as it can void warranties. UPVC is readily available in various surfaces that do not require painting.

Q4: Are UPVC windows secure?

A4: Yes, UPVC doors and windows included multi-point locking systems and can be strengthened for included security.

Q5: How do UPVC windows compare to wood windows?

A5: UPVC windows are normally more durable, need less maintenance, and supply better insulation compared to wooden windows, which are more prone to rot and need regular maintenance.
